Home > sha1 digest > sha1 digest error for by .class

Sha1 Digest Error For By .class

here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the company Business Learn more about hiring developers or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of 6.3 million programmers, just like you, helping each other. Join them; it only takes a minute: Sign up How to resolve invalid SHA1 signature when signing the Android app? up vote 2 down vote favorite 2 When I verify the signature of my application: jarsigner -verify -verbose -certs testapp.apk it gives me the error: jarsigner: java.lang.SecurityException: invalid SHA1 signature file digest for res/drawable-xhdpi/breadcrumb_grey_white.png How to resolve this? android share|improve this question edited Apr 23 '12 at 19:16 Andrejs Cainikovs 12.2k23464 asked Apr 23 '12 at 17:59 ChanGan 1,42322560 possible duplicate of invalid SHA1 signature file digest –Andrejs Cainikovs Apr 23 '12 at 19:21 add a comment| 2 Answers 2 active oldest votes up vote 8 down vote make sure to delete the META_INF folder in the apk before signing it. Also, if you are using JDK 7, then include the the option -sigalg MD5withRSA when signing with the jarsigner along with -digestalg SHA1 mentioned by Andrejs share|improve this answer answered Sep 28 '12 at 8:46 Padmanabha 11614 Caution: if you are trying to sign OSGi bundles remember META_INF/Manifest.mf has some required headers. removing META-INF folder will cause undesirable outcomes. –Rasika Perera Mar 9 '15 at 4:52 add a comment| up vote 3 down vote Ripped from here. Here is the solution: jarsigner -keystore mykeystore -digestalg SHA1 jarfile alias To verify: jarsigner -verify -verbose -certs jarfile share|improve this answer answered Apr 23 '12 at 19:18 Andrejs Cainikovs 12.2k23464 1 When i verify with JDK 1.6.0 it is working perfectly but when i try with JDK 1.7.0 it is coming invalid SHA1 signature file digest for res/drawable-xhdpi/breadcrumb_grey_white.png. Why this is happening? –ChanGan Apr 24 '12 at 7:12 Perhaps you need to re-sign it with 1.7.0, and verify with the same version as well? –Andrejs Cainikovs Apr 24 '12 at 8:32 what is the procedure to resign with 1.7.0? –ChanGan Apr 25 '12 at 6:14 I don't know about resigning, but you might try sign unsigned jar. –Andrejs Cainikovs Apr 25 '12 at 6:35 add a comment| Your Answer draft saved draft discarded Sign up

invalid SHA1 signature file digest java.lang.SecurityException: invalid SHA1 signature file digest Rasika Perera 11:04 AM invalid sha1 , jarsigner , java , jdk6 , jdk7 , jdk8 , sha1 , sha256 Edit This weekend we came up with a issue when trying to verify a jar already signed using JarSigner in JDK7 or JDK8(JarSigner? seriously WTH is that? read this). When the same jar file is signed with JDK6 it is working fine. Here how to reproduce this error; Java Jar Security http://stackoverflow.com/questions/10285740/how-to-resolve-invalid-sha1-signature-when-signing-the-android-app Reproducing the issue Sign a jar file in JDK6 using; jarsigner -keystore /path/to/keystore.jks dummy.jar alias alias: is the alias identifying the private key that's to be used to sign the JAR file, and the key's associated certificate Switch into JDK7 and sign again using(but with another key); jarsigner -keystore /path/to/another/keystore.jks dummy.jar otheralias You might wondering why two private keys / keystores are http://tiriboy.blogspot.com/2015/03/javalangsecurityexception-invalid-sha1.html used. In the real world scenario usually JARS are signed by the official organization who realeases it (First time signed). Another organization might use these JARS and may need to sign on their private key(Second time signed). However, If you tried to verify the above JAR file; jarsigner -verify dummy.jar You will get the following error; jarsigner: java.lang.SecurityException: invalid SHA1 signature file digest for Test.class This error usually happens whenjarsigner digestalgorithms mismatched. But how it is related here? Analyzing the problem and the solution Finally we found that the issue. Problem is with the mismatch of the default signing algorithm in JDK6, 7 and 8. If you are not specifying -digestnlg option; JDK6 Doc: by default, SHA-1 will be used. JDK 7 Doc: by default, SHA-256 will be used. Solution You may use "-digestalg SHA1" to sign the already signed JAR with a different certificate key. For example; jarsigner -keystore /path/to/keystore.jks -digestalg SHA1 dummy.jar alias Further Observations I have further observed that; Eventhough "-digestalg SHA1" solves(or work as a workaround), I am not clear about the jarsigner's verification behaviour. Suppose we are signin

Speaker BureauLog inRegisterSearchSearchCancelError: You don't have JavaScript enabled. This tool uses JavaScript and much of it will not work correctly without it enabled. Please turn JavaScript back on and reload https://community.oracle.com/thread/1537433 this page. Please enter a title. You can not post https://samebug.io/exceptions/42149/java.lang.SecurityException/sha-256-digest-error-for-bjfclass a blank message. Please type your message and try again. More discussions in Signed Applets All PlacesJavaJava SecuritySigned Applets This discussion is archived 3 Replies Latest reply on Nov 4, 2004 9:18 AM by 843811 java.lang.SecurityException: SHA1 digest error for... PLEASE HELP!! 843811 sha1 digest Nov 2, 2004 8:39 PM Hi All, I had to Change the jar file in a Custom Applet. This is what I have done 1) Located the jar file on the Server that is used as an applet on the Client 2) Decompiled a particular class in the jar file on the server sha1 digest error 3) Made the jar file again with jar uf ..\utils.jar com\abc\utils\client\ChkBrowser.class 4) Put the New jar file in the proper directory on the server 5) Started the Browser to test the new functionality Got the Following error java.lang.SecurityException: SHA1 digest error for com/abc/utils/client/ChkBrowser.class at sun.security.util.ManifestEntryVerifier.verify(ManifestEntryVerifier.java:191) at java.util.jar.JarVerifier.processEntry(JarVerifier.java:207) at java.util.jar.JarVerifier.update(JarVerifier.java:194) at java.util.jar.JarVerifier$VerifierStream.read(JarVerifier.java:380) at sun.plugin.cache.CachedJarLoader.authenticate(CachedJarLoader.java:505) at sun.plugin.cache.CachedJarLoader.access$600(CachedJarLoader.java:53) at sun.plugin.cache.CachedJarLoader$5.run(CachedJarLoader.java:338) at java.security.AccessController.doPrivileged(Native Method) at sun.plugin.cache.Cache.privileged(Cache.java:219) at sun.plugin.cache.CachedJarLoader.download(CachedJarLoader.java:320) at sun.plugin.cache.CachedJarLoader.load(CachedJarLoader.java:128) Questions 1) This looks like a Signature Error. How do I solve this? 2) There are two files Document.SF, Document.RSA in META-INF along with MANIFEST.MF. Should I use these files when I have to Sign the New jar file. If it is How? 3) Is there any tool to update a class file in a jar and preserve/restore the certificates? Appreciate your help! 60Views Tags: none (add) This content has been marked as final. Show 3 replies 1. Re: java.lang.SecurityException: SHA1 digest error for... PLEASE HELP!! 843811 Nov 3, 2004 10:

help others java.lang.SecurityException: SHA-256 digest error for bjf.class GitHub | Guarmanda | 2 years ago 0 mark This is an automatically generated report based from the following crash: http://hopper.minecraft.net/crashes/minecraft/MCX-90346/ Crash: {code} java.lang.SecurityException: SHA1 digest error for bee.class at sun.security.util.ManifestEntryVerifier.verify(Unknown Source) at java.util.jar.JarVerifier.processEntry(Unknown Source) at java.util.jar.JarVerifier.update(Unknown Source) at java.util.jar.JarVerifier$VerifierStream.read(Unknown Source) at sun.misc.Resource.getBytes(Unknown Source) at java.net.URLClassLoader.defineClass(Unknown Source) at java.net.URLClassLoader.access$000(Unknown Source) at java.net.URLClassLoader$1.run(Unknown Source) at java.security.AccessController.doPrivileged(Native Method) at java.net.URLClassLoader.findClass(Unknown Source) at java.lang.ClassLoader.loadClass(Unknown Source) at sun.misc.Launcher$AppClassLoader.loadClass(Unknown Source) at java.lang.ClassLoader.loadClass(Unknown Source) at ats.O(SourceFile:383) {code} The following is the first clean report made public about this crash: {code} ---- Minecraft Crash Report ---- // You should try our sister game, Minceraft! Time: 9/6/13 7:41 PM Description: Initializing game java.lang.SecurityException: SHA1 digest error for bee.class at sun.security.util.ManifestEntryVerifier.verify(Unknown Source) at java.util.jar.JarVerifier.processEntry(Unknown Source) at java.util.jar.JarVerifier.update(Unknown Source) at java.util.jar.JarVerifier$VerifierStream.read(Unknown Source) at sun.misc.Resource.getBytes(Unknown Source) at java.net.URLClassLoader.defineClass(Unknown Source) at java.net.URLClassLoader.access$000(Unknown Source) at java.net.URLClassLoader$1.run(Unknown Source) at java.security.AccessController.doPrivileged(N

Related content

sha1 digest error for org/bouncycastle/license.class
Sha Digest Error For Org bouncycastle license class p here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the company Business Learn more about hiring developers or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of million programmers just like you helping each other Join them it only takes a minute Sign up BouncyCastle jars giving SHA

sha1 digest error for classes.dex
Sha Digest Error For Classes dex p here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the company Business Learn more about hiring developers or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of million programmers just like you helping each other Join them it only takes a minute Sign up INSTALL PARSE FAILED NO CERTIFICATES failure

sha1 digest error for id.class
Sha Digest Error For Id class p Symantec Products Services Partners Support My Account SSL Certificates Symantec trade Safe Site Code Signing Two-Factor Authentication Risk-Based Authentication Public Key Infrastructure PKI Services All Products and Services I NEED TO Secure My Website Manage My Security Infrastructure Increase Consumer Confidence Detect Fraud Online Digitally Sign My Code INFORMATION FOR Enterprise Small Business SSL Partner Programs Symantec trade Safe Site Partner Program Authentication Partner Programs All Partner Programs PARTNER CENTRE SSL and Symantec trade Safe Site partner resources User name Password Email support for login help BECOME A PARTNER Become an SSL Partner

sha1 digest error for uq.class
Sha Digest Error For Uq class p Symantec Products Services Partners Support My Account SSL Certificates Symantec trade Safe Site Code Signing Two-Factor Authentication Risk-Based Authentication Public Key Infrastructure PKI Services All Products and Services I NEED TO Secure My Website Manage My Security Infrastructure Increase Consumer Confidence Detect Fraud Online Digitally Sign My Code INFORMATION FOR Enterprise Small Business SSL Partner Programs Symantec trade Safe Site Partner Program Authentication Partner Programs All Partner Programs PARTNER CENTRE SSL and Symantec trade Safe Site partner resources User name Password Email support for login help BECOME A PARTNER Become an SSL Partner

sha1 digest error for javax/mail/message.class
Sha Digest Error For Javax mail message class p here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the company Business Learn more about hiring developers or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of million programmers just like you helping each other Join them it only takes a minute Sign up Not able to send

sha1 digest error for meta-inf/ejb-j2ee-engine.xml
Sha Digest Error For Meta-inf ejb-j ee-engine xml p p p p p p

sha1 digest error for default local .policy
Sha Digest Error For Default Local policy p here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the company Business Learn more about hiring developers or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of million programmers just like you helping each other Join them it only takes a minute Sign up How to resolve invalid SHA

sha1 digest error for web-inf/web.xml
Sha Digest Error For Web-inf web xml p help others java lang SecurityException SHA digest error for WEB-INF web xml osdir com months ago mark Re Building War file after modifying web xml - Peter Reilly - net java dev hudson users - MarkMail markmail org months ago java lang SecurityException SHA digest error for WEB-INF web xml find similars Java RT winstone Java RT Unknown Component span mark Jenkins users - Building War file after modifying web xml nabble com months ago java lang SecurityException SHA digest error for WEB-INF web xml find similars Java RT winstone Java RT

sha1 digest error for javax/mail/authenticator.class
Sha Digest Error For Javax mail authenticator class p programming forums Java Java JSRs Mobile Certification Databases Caching Books Engineering Languages Frameworks Products This Site Careers Other all forums Forum Other JSE JEE APIs SHA digest error for javax mail MessagingException Arun Kumar Gaddam Ranch Hand Posts posted years ago java lang SecurityException SHA digest error for javax mail MessagingException class at sun security util ManifestEntryVerifier verify ManifestEntryVerifier java at java util jar JarVerifier processEntry JarVerifier java at java util jar JarVerifier update JarVerifier java at java util jar JarVerifier VerifierStream read JarVerifier java at sun misc Resource getBytes Resource

sha1 digest error for javax/mail/messagingexception.class
Sha Digest Error For Javax mail messagingexception class p programming forums Java Java JSRs Mobile Certification Databases Caching Books Engineering Languages Frameworks Products This Site Careers Other all forums Forum Other JSE JEE APIs SHA digest error for javax mail MessagingException Arun Kumar Gaddam Ranch Hand Posts posted years ago java lang SecurityException SHA digest error for javax mail MessagingException class at sun security util ManifestEntryVerifier verify ManifestEntryVerifier java at java util jar JarVerifier processEntry JarVerifier java at java util jar JarVerifier update JarVerifier java at java util jar JarVerifier VerifierStream read JarVerifier java at sun misc Resource getBytes Resource

sha1 digest error for log4j.xml
Sha Digest Error For Log j xml p here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the company Business Learn more about hiring developers or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of million programmers just like you helping each other Join them it only takes a minute Sign up invalid SHA signature file digest